Principal’s Message:

Indigenous PD

Today, the staff at Panorama Hills School participated in Maatoomsii’Pookaiks (Children First) Indigenous Education Professional Learning Day, a system-wide learning opportunity for all CBE staff. This day was designed to deepen our understanding of Indigenous ways of being, belonging, doing, and knowing. Staff engaged in meaningful learning to build foundational knowledge that supports more inclusive, respectful, and culturally responsive practices in our school.

The teachers were learning the Indigenous games that will be shared with students later in class.

 

Earth Day

In recognition of Earth Day, our Grade 5 students took meaningful action to care for our environment. They worked together to clean up the school field, demonstrating responsibility and pride in our shared spaces. In addition, they created a short movie to teach their peers and the school community how to properly recycle paper towels, helping to reduce waste and promote more sustainable habits across the school.
